Vimeo has announced they will now offer users the chance to revisit beloved cult series “Mystery Science Theater 3000” through a new partnership with the Shout! Factory. There are currently 80 ...
Video sharing platform Vimeo has announced that it will be laying off 11 per cent of its workforce amid a decline in economic conditions. Vimeo to lay off 11 of its workforce. Video sharing platform ...